Can the computers ping each other?

Start > Run > cmd

type: ipconfig (shows the computers ip address)

then type: ping x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x (replacing x's with ip address of other computer)

Is it Windows XP, pro or home?
 
Is file and printer sharing enabled (network connections > right click LAN connection > properties)

Is simple file sharing enabled (in windows explorer/my computer > tools > folder options > view)
